Hatters Fall at South Florida

Tampa, Fla. -- Stetson led 14-12 after the first quarter, but South Florida eventually ran away with an 85-43 victory over the Hatters Sunday afternoon at Yuengling Center.

After shooting 55 percent in their home opener on Thursday, the Hatters (1-1) connected on just 26.7 percent of their field goal attempts Sunday in their first road game of the season.

Jamiya Turner led the Hatters with 10 points, adding five rebounds and three assists.  Day'Neshia Banks scored eight points and Shamari Tyson chipped in seven.  

The Bulls (3-1) dominated the boards, outrebounding Stetson 69-29.  USF grabbed 28 offensive rebounds and converted those into 27 second chance points.  Elena Tsineke led all scorers with 16 points.

Shooting-wise, Stetson did fare much better from the arc (4-for-20, 20 percent) or the free throw line (7-for-14, 50 percent).  The Bulls shot 39 percent overall and hit nine 3-pointers.

Notes:
  • Jamiya Turner has scored in double figures twice this season
  • Tonysha Curry pulled down a team-high six rebounds
  • Defensively, the Hatters held the Bulls to just 2-of-13 shooting in the first quarter
  • USF is receiving votes in both Top 25 polls for an unofficial #26 national ranking
